Kinds Of Mazda Keys
Mazda provides numerous kinds of keys, depending upon the model and year of the car. Below is a comprehensive table detailing the various kinds of Mazda keys offered:
Key TypeDescriptionCommon ModelsTraditional KeyA basic mechanical key that opens doors and begins the engine.Mazda 2, Mazda 3Key FobA key that includes buttons for remote locking, opening, and other functions.Mazda CX-3, Mazda 6Smart KeyA keyless entry system allowing the driver to unlock and begin the car without taking the key out of their pocket.Mazda CX-5, Mazda MX-30Integrated KeyA key that integrates both standard and remote functions into one unit.Mazda 3 (2014 onward), Mazda 6 (2014 onward)Traditional Keys
Conventional keys are the most simple option, extensively used in earlier [Mazda Car Key Replacement](http://120.27.199.238:3000/mazda-keys4839) models. If you're driving an older Mazda, this may be the kind of key you need to replace.
Key Fobs
Mazda key fobs are equipped with buttons that offer extra convenience functions, such as remote locking and trunk release. If you've lost your key fob, changing it is vital to regain complete access to your vehicle.
Smart Keys
Smart keys, likewise understood as push-to-start keys, are increasingly popular in more recent Mazda designs. These keys are geared up with advanced innovation, consisting of distance sensors that enable motorists to open their cars without physically placing the key.
Integrated Keys
These keys combine the standard key blade with the fob performance. They can start the ignition while also supplying keyless entry features.

The cost of replacing a [Mazda key](http://60.205.254.193:3000/replace-mazda-key5217/g28-car-keys6537/wiki/15+Of+The+Best+Pinterest+Boards+Of+All+Time+About+Mazda+Key+Replacement) can vary considerably based on the kind of key and where you choose to get it changed. Here is a breakdown of typical costs:
Key TypeAverage CostConventional Key₤ 50 - ₤ 200Key Fob₤ 100 - ₤ 300Smart Key₤ 200 - ₤ 600Integrated Key₤ 150 - ₤ 400Tips for Reducing Key Replacement CostsExamine your guarantee-- If your vehicle is still under service warranty, certain key replacements may be covered.Join loyalty programs-- Some dealers offer commitment programs that may decrease expenses for key replacements.Purchase and program a key online-- If comfy, look for credible online retailers using blank keys and shows directions.FAQs About Mazda Replacement Car KeysQ1: Can I replace my Mazda key myself?
